What are the key differences between the Glock 26 Gen 3 and Taurus G3C?

The Glock 26 Gen 3, priced around $500, features a 3.43-inch barrel and 10+1 capacity. The Taurus G3C, costing $250-$300, has a 3.2-inch barrel and 12+1 capacity, making it a more budget-friendly option with higher standard capacity.

Which 9mm handgun is better for concealed carry, the Glock 26 Gen 3 or Taurus G3C?

Both are compact 9mm handguns suitable for concealed carry. The Glock 26 Gen 3 is known for its reliability, while the Taurus G3C offers a lower price point and higher standard magazine capacity, making the choice dependent on individual priorities and budget.
